Transaction 17067078320ef751a4fd11f62ac8ca93f31641067cbda12e9d0d6fbf118a098e

1 Input
2 Outputs
  • 17067078320ef751a4fd11f62ac8ca93f31641067cbda12e9d0d6fbf118a098e:0
  • value  2817600
    address  125xZchCeobQvUjBaaRXB8S5z85XZWoDkU
  • 17067078320ef751a4fd11f62ac8ca93f31641067cbda12e9d0d6fbf118a098e:1
  • value  685245476
    address  1P8tiQgaEMjn9TTjHkbtcMYzvz52ujJ4cs